What is a Nectar Collector?


A nectar collector, often referred to as a "dab straw," is a portable, handheld device used for consuming concentrated cannabis extracts such as wax, shatter, or rosin. It functions similarly to a dab rig but with a much simpler and more compact design. The nectar collector is typically made of durable materials like titanium, quartz, or glass, and consists of a few main components: a mouthpiece, a heating element (often called the "tip"), and a body to house the components.


Unlike a traditional dab rig, which requires a separate dab tool to pick up concentrate and a large water chamber to cool the vapor, a nectar collector allows users to "sip" or "collect" vapor directly from a concentrate on a hot tip. This simple design makes it convenient for on-the-go use and lessens the need for complicated setups or maintenance.



How Does a Nectar Collector Work?


The basic operation of a nectar collector is quite straightforward. Here’s a step-by-step breakdown of how it works:





  1. Heating the Tip: The first step in using a nectar collector is to heat the tip, which is usually made of titanium, quartz, or ceramic. This is done with a torch or, in some cases, with an electronic heating element (known as an e-nail). The tip needs to reach a high enough temperature to vaporize the cannabis concentrate when it makes contact.




  2. Contacting the Concentrate: Once the tip is heated, the user simply touches the hot end of the nectar collector to a dish or container of cannabis concentrate. The heat from the tip vaporizes the concentrate immediately, creating a flavorful and potent vapor.




  3. Inhaling the Vapor: After vaporizing the concentrate, the user inhales the vapor through the mouthpiece of the nectar collector. The vapor is typically smooth and flavorful, making this method an ideal choice for connoisseurs who appreciate the nuances of cannabis extracts.




  4. Cooling the Vapor: Some nectar collectors feature a water filtration system to cool the vapor before it reaches the lungs, similar to a dab rig. However, many nectar collectors are dry, meaning they don’t have a water chamber and the vapor is inhaled directly after it’s vaporized.




The Different Types of Nectar Collectors


Nectar collectors come in several designs, and the type you choose will depend on your preferences, budget, and the type of experience you're looking for. Let's look at the main types:



1. Glass Nectar Collectors


Glass nectar collectors are the most traditional and popular type of nectar collector. They are sleek, often featuring intricate designs and a clear glass body that allows users to see the vaporization process. The tip is usually made from titanium, quartz, or ceramic, as these materials provide a smooth and flavorful hit. Glass nectar collectors are easy to clean, but they are more fragile compared to other materials, so extra care must be taken when handling them.



2. Titanium Nectar Collectors


Titanium nectar collectors are known for their durability and resilience. Titanium is a heat-resistant material, which makes it an excellent choice for the tip of a nectar collector. The material heats up quickly and retains heat well, ensuring that the concentrates are vaporized efficiently. Titanium nectar collectors are also less likely to break if dropped compared to glass, making them a more rugged option for those who want a more durable and long-lasting tool.



3. Quartz Nectar Collectors


Quartz nectar collectors are prized for their ability to maintain a clean, pure flavor profile. Quartz is a material that heats up and cools down quickly, providing a more responsive experience when vaporizing concentrates. Many connoisseurs prefer quartz for its ability to preserve the full flavor of the cannabis concentrate, especially when compared to other materials like titanium, which may impart a metallic taste. Quartz nectar collectors can be more delicate than titanium, but they are still a popular choice for those seeking optimal flavor.



4. Electronic (E-Nectar) Collectors


E-Nectar collectors are the modern evolution of the traditional nectar collector. These devices feature an integrated battery-powered heating element, which eliminates the need for a torch. This makes them incredibly easy to use and convenient, especially for those who may not be comfortable using a butane torch. The e-nectar collector typically has adjustable temperature settings, allowing users to fine-tune their experience based on the type of concentrate they are consuming. These devices are portable and often come with rechargeable batteries, making them ideal for on-the-go use.



Why Choose a Nectar Collector?


There are many reasons why a nectar collector might be the ideal tool for your cannabis consumption needs. Let’s break down some of the key advantages:



1. Portability and Convenience


Nectar collectors are small and portable, making them perfect for users who are always on the move. Unlike large dab rigs that can be cumbersome and require more space, nectar collectors are compact and easy to carry around. Whether you're at home or out with friends, a nectar collector offers a discreet and efficient way to enjoy cannabis concentrates.



2. Flavor Preservation


One of the biggest selling points of using a nectar collector is its ability to preserve the natural flavor of cannabis concentrates. Because the tip heats up quickly and only vaporizes the concentrate when it makes contact, users get a clean and flavorful experience. This is especially important for those who enjoy dab concentrates like live resin or rosin, which have strong flavor profiles.



3. Low Maintenance


Compared to traditional dab rigs, nectar collectors are much easier to clean and maintain. Since they are made up of fewer parts, there’s less to worry about when it comes to upkeep. Most nectar collectors can be disassembled and cleaned easily with a bit of isopropyl alcohol and warm water.



4. Efficiency


Nectar collectors offer a very efficient way to consume cannabis concentrates. Instead of wasting concentrate by heating it up in a dab rig or using a tool to scoop it up, you simply touch the hot tip of the nectar collector to the concentrate and inhale the vapor. This results in minimal waste and a more direct and potent experience.



5. Affordability


While high-end dab rigs can be quite expensive, nectar collectors are generally more affordable. This makes them a great option for those on a budget who still want to enjoy the benefits of consuming concentrates. Whether you're new to concentrates or a seasoned user, there’s likely a nectar collector that fits your budget.
